One of the highlights of Hartenbos is the Hartenbos Museum, which provides a fascinating insight into the history of the town and the broader region. The museum commemorates the Great Trek, a significant event in South African history when Afrikaner pioneers embarked on a journey to establish their own communities. Visitors can explore the museum’s exhibits, which include artifacts, photographs, and interactive displays that bring the past to life.

What Country Is Mossel Bay In?

Mossel Bay is located in the country of South Africa. Situated along the southern coast of the country, Mossel Bay is part of the Western Cape province.
